is an all-in-one online course platform that helps edupreneurs, coaches, and companies develop, offer, promote, and monetize courses. It features all the tools you require to construct a course, consisting of a course and site home builder with pre-built templates, permitting you to quickly develop and tailor your course site without the requirement for coding or style abilities.
Plus, you can sell your courses straight on the platform, with different alternatives for prices. It likewise supplies built-in marketing tools, including landing pages, affiliate management, vouchers, and lead magnets like eBooks to help you promote your courses and attract learners.
LearnWorlds is not just a course creation platform; it’s an all-rounder that uses a multitude of features. It boasts an impressive video gamer that supports interactive videos with auto-generated records and subtitles.
Furthermore, it sticks out from other learning management systems by supporting EU-specific payment entrances, accommodating a wider audience.
Another major standout function? is SCORM certified. Being SCORM compliant methods that is compatible with the Sharable Content Object Referral Design (SCORM), a widely secondhand standard for e-learning content.
‘ SCORM compliance enables you to perfectly import and use SCORM packages, incorporating with existing SCORM-compliant content and authoring tools (find out more about the significance of SCORM in e-learning here).

That being stated, Teachable does have 2 significant disadvantage Podia does not:
The first is the 5% deal fee that is available in up until you update to the $99/mo plan …
This can be a huge offer for some course creators and require them into the higher tiers without needing anything else.
The 2nd is the reality that Teachable holds your money for some time before launching it to your bank account, which can develop some disturbances with cash flow.
Now, if these 2 things aren’t that crucial to you, then Teachable comes out on top here!

Thinkific Emphasizes
Course Development: Module-based drip courses, live sessions, and membership sites.
Course Product: Videos, text lessons, PDFs, accessories.
Website/Landing Page Contractor: Yes, user-friendly drag & drop site & landing page home builder.
Online Community: Yes.
Student Engagement Functions: Class environment, obligatory video watching, remarks section with every lesson.
Teacher Features: Quizzes, multiple-choice questions, achievement certificates, surveys/polls.
Email Marketing: Incorporates with other email marketing tools however does not use native email functions.
Knowing Curve: Low.
Best For: Novice and intermediate course sellers searching for robust course creation functions.
Paid Plans: Start From $99/month.
Free Strategy: Yes.
Free Trial: Yes, 30-day free trial with paid plans.
